Hudson Fire Member Responds to Commercial Fire While Off Duty

Photo by Hudson N.H. Fire Department
Hudson, NH — November 25 — After seeing a fire behind an adjacent commercial building, an off-duty firefighter from the Hudson N.H. Fire Department assisted in the evacuation of employees from an office building in Bedford. Chris Pervere, a firefighter and paramedic, noticed a column of smoke emerging from the back of the building while he was driving on Route 101. When he paused to look around, he saw an active fire in an area of the property that was not being used.
In order to alert individuals inside and make sure they were departing the area safely, Perverse promptly turned on the fire alarm system and went into the adjacent occupied space. Prior to the arrival of response workers, his prompt action decreased potential risk.
